Thank you, is there any restriction on the number of times an employee can claim his medical expenses in a year? what is the maximum allowable amount? also please tell me if the medical expenses of dependents can also be claimed? please help

 

Maximum of p.a. 15000 INR is exempt as per Income Tax Purposes.

If medical reimbursement is above 15000 p.a., then amount exceeding Rs. 15000 is taxable as part of salary.

Yes, Employee can also claim medical expenses for parents , wife, children and dependent brothers , sisters and other dependents as per Income tax act
